Pair Trading with SCOR PK and CCSB Financial
The main advantage of trading using opposite SCOR PK and CCSB Financial posit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if SCOR PK position performs unexpectedly, CCSB Financial can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in CCSB Financial will offset losses from the drop in CCSB Financial's long position.The idea behind SCOR PK and CCSB Financial Corp p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side).
